Hi, The D language now allows instantiating templates using struct literals that have function literal fields as a value argument.
Bootstrapped and regression tested on x86_64-linux-gnu. OK for mainline? Regards, Iain. --- libiberty/ChangeLog: * d-demangle.c (dlang_parse_arrayliteral): Add 'info' parameter. (dlang_parse_assocarray): Likewise. (dlang_parse_structlit): Likewise. (dlang_value): Likewise. Handle function literal symbols. (dlang_template_args): Pass 'info' to dlang_value. * testsuite/d-demangle-expected: Add new test. --- libiberty/d-demangle.c | 40 +++++++++++++++++-------- libiberty/testsuite/d-demangle-expected | 4 +++ 2 files changed, 31 insertions(+), 13 deletions(-) diff --git a/libiberty/d-demangle.c b/libiberty/d-demangle.c index c34f91843de..d74cf47b1a9 100644 --- a/libiberty/d-demangle.c +++ b/libiberty/d-demangle.c @@ -191,7 +191,8 @@ static const char *dlang_function_args (string *, const char *, static const char *dlang_type (string *, const char *, struct dlang_info *); -static const char *dlang_value (string *, const char *, const char *, char); +static const char *dlang_value (string *, const char *, const char *, char, + struct dlang_info *); static const char *dlang_parse_qualified (string *, const char *, struct dlang_info *, int); @@ -1386,7 +1387,8 @@ dlang_parse_string (string *decl, const char *mangled) /* Extract the static array value from MANGLED and append it to DECL.
